New plans for Pompey stadium include concert arena

Pompey hope to build a concert arena, the biggest of its kind on the south coast, as part of the plans.

The 10,000-seat arena would sit alongside the stadium on Horsea Island, and the club hope it will help attract big-name acts to the city.

In recent years Portsmouth has looked on with envy as stars turn out in Southampton.

The football club hope by including the arena in their plans, along with a large new shopping development, it will keep the money rolling in all year round, not just on matchdays.

Although the city council favours a plan with a focus on housing as part of the development, fearing that shops at the site could threaten Gunwharf Quays and the proposed Northern Quarter development, Peter Storrie is confident the council needn't worry about that.

He said: 'We are talking about things required for the area: a couple of hotels, a supermarket. We are not talking about fashion retail stores, it's not even going to affect Gunwharf and Northern Quarter.

'It's other types of retail that will just make it profitable for us, and banks will loan on those types of things. They won't loan just on residential, and that's really the change.'
